Study on Fermentation Conditions for Chitinase Production of Serratia marcescens

Abstract

Objective:Fermentation conditions of production chitinase by Serratia marcescens were optimized in order that the chitinase activity was increased substantially.Method:Take the laboratory-preserved Serratia marcescens S418 as test strain,the optimal submerged fermentation conditions of chitinase production for the strain S418 were investigated by single factor test and L9(34) orthogonal test.Result:show that the optimal conditions for producing chitinase were as follows:temperature of 28℃,pH 7.0,6 % inoculum amount,0.05% KH2PO4,1 % peptone as the nitrogen source and 0.2g/L colloidal chitin as the carbon source.After cultivating for 72 hours,the highest chitinase activity is 5.49U/mL.Conclusion:The optimal conditions for chitinase production by Serratia marcescens S418 were determined.
